Cost of Living Comparison Between Fort Erie, ON and Toronto Cost of Living Comparison Between Fort Erie, ON and Toronto

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,156 in Fort Erie, ON versus $2,628 in Toronto.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,121 in Fort Erie, ON versus $3,848 in Toronto.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,085 in Fort Erie, ON versus $5,067 in Toronto.

Living in Fort Erie, ON costs roughly 18% less than in Toronto, driven mainly by Eating Out.

Both cities are pricier than the global median: Fort Erie, ON 57% above, Toronto 91% above.
